<br />. <br /> <br />3.2.1.3 Special Review Uses <br /> <br />All uses not specifically prohibited, <br />including the placement of any fill material, <br />shall be special review uses, subject to the <br />provisions and restrictions of the underlying <br />zoning district(s). Such special review uses <br />shall follow the procedures of Section' 4.2.3 <br />of these regulations. <br /> <br />3.2.2 0l1lter/YZ00dplaill Flood Storage Subdistrict <br /> <br />3.2.2.1 Prohibited Uses - The following uses shall be <br />prohibited in, on, or over any part of the <br />0l1lter/Yloodplaill Flood Storage Subdistrict: <br /> <br />All uses listed in Section 3.1.1 of these <br />regulations. <br /> <br />3.2.2.2 Allowed Uses - The following structures and <br />uses are allowed, subject to the provisions <br />and restrictions of the underlying zoning <br />district(s): <br /> <br />(1) <br /> <br />Permanent Residential, indu.trial, and <br />commercial structures and uses including <br />commercial lodging facilities and <br />permanent recreational structures <br />accessory to recreational uses enumerated <br />in Section 3.2.2.2 (3) and (4) of these <br />regulations are allowed provided that: <br /> <br />. <br /> <br />(i) Any residential or nonresidential <br />building or structure, whether fixed or <br />~0~ile manufactured, designed for <br />human occupancy or the storage of <br />property, shall be constructed, <br />located, or improved so that any <br />external wall is at least fifteen (15) <br />feet from the stream side of the <br />FloodYrill~e Storage SubdRistrict. <br /> <br />(ii) The lowest floor, including the <br />basement, of any such building or <br />structure shall be at or at above the <br />regulatory flood protection elevation. <br /> <br />. <br /> <br />(iii) Floodproofing to or above the <br />regulatory flood protection elevation <br />may be substituted for elevating of <br />commercial, and industrial, structures <br />except for commercial lOdging <br />facilities.
